Calibration is the procedure of comparing measurement values carried by a device under test with those of a standard of known accurateness. Largely, calibration also contains the procedure of regulating the output brought by the measurement device to align with the value of the applied standard of known accurateness. The measurement device should be reconfigured when measurements diverge from the set value of the known standard. Most often, the accurateness of the known standard or ‘Master’ measurement should be greater than that of the measuring device being calibrated. However, organizational standards typically accept an accurateness ratio of 3:1.

By procedure, calibration also contains repair of the device if it is out of calibration. For external calibration services, a report is normally provided by the calibration service, which would show any mistakes in measurements with the measurement device before and after the calibration. Dependent on application, calibration verification could be a choice to verify instruments by comparison measurements using calibrated equipment to measurements of equipment that has had their calibration expire. Expired Calibrated Instruments that do not produce the same capacities as the Calibrated Instruments would essential to be sent to a calibration service expert for repair.

For a mechanical measurement device, accurateness of the scale is the chief parameter for calibration. In adding, these instruments are also calibrated for zero error in the fully closed position and evenness and parallelism of the measurement surfaces. For the calibration of the scale, a calibrated slip gauge is used. A calibrated optical flat is used to check the flatness and parallelism.

Reasons for Equipment Calibration Regularly:

In order to be able to maintain operational effectiveness, such manufacturing concerns are essential to regularly calibrate their equipment and machinery on a regular basis. Find out more about the main reasons to calibrate equipment regularly as described below:

Ensure Safety: When use calibration equipment for critical procedures, safety is supreme. Even minor mistake can cause the device to fault or give false information about how safe something is, leading damage to the equipment. Consistent calibration of the equipment allows accurate measurements to be obtained and hazardous situations to be avoided. As calibration recovers safety, many businesses use calibration to protect their assets and personnel. Some industries in which calibration is important to safety are manufacturing, medical, and food processing.

Save Money: Calibrating equipment according to the suggested schedules can save a lot of money. As equipment calibration stops accuracy errors, it helps manufacturers to decrease manufacturing errors that can lead to product failure. Similarly, wrong food temperature measurements can lead to spoilage. In research laboratories, mistakenness can lead to wrong readings by workers, rendering any results meaningless. No matter any industry, mistakes will ultimately increase costs. Calibrating equipment saves money as don’t waste money throwing away faulty products or extra staff costs when they have to recurrence tests in the lab. Also save money and increase income by dropping the costs of stopping procedures and restarting them as soon as team discovers an inaccuracy. By dropping errors, optimize organization well and make the most of equipment.

Increased Lifespan of Equipment: Every measuring device will wear out over time. Instead of throwing device away and replacing it with a new one when it stops to deliver accurate measurements, calibrate it to restore normal levels. After the old equipment is calibrated, it should achieve to the original standards. Calibration can also help to pay attention to how fast a piece of equipment breaks down, helping to observe factors such as ambient pressure or precise applications that are causing more wear. With this information, make adjustments to stop faster wear and tear and keep equipment’s in better condition for a longer period.

Assure Compliance with Certification: Many industries need companies to have the proper certifications in order to operate legally. Need a regulatory review before proceeding with confident tasks. Often these certifications need confirmation that organization are calibrating equipment and are dependable enough to get precise results. If frequently calibrate equipment, it will be easier to get certified by the relevant regulatory bodies. Calibration allows equipment to obtain accurate results by helping to pass certification tests on the accuracy of devices.
